7.1.25 Device Fonts Character Widths Dialog Box

If the Pitch and Family value is set to indicate that you are editing a PFM
file for a variable-pitch device font, you may enter values to describe the
width of each character in the Device Font Character Widths dialog box. To
display the dialog box, choose the FontWidth button.

You may enter widths for all characters that fall between the First Char
and Last Char ASCII character values already entered. The widths entered
here are expressed in horizontal resolution units. If the font uses a
character-translation table, the widths entered here should reflect the
widths of the characters the printer actually produces when sent the values
from the character-translation table.
